ZIP code 13615 is a sparsely populated 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Brownville, Jefferson County, New York, home to just 1,271 residents across 9.9 square miles, a density of 128 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.

ZIP 13615 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$101,563 (10% above the New York average), while per-capita income is $42,094. Poverty here runs at 3.3%, with unemployment measured at 0.0%. The typical home here is valued at $192,300 (49% below the state average); renters pay a median of $900 monthly, and 79.4% of units are owner-occupied.

Educational attainment sits below the national norm: 29.3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 42.5, and the average commute is -.
